The Green Bay Packers and Chicago Bears have one of the biggest rivalries in the NFL, but this year there's little on the line when they meet in Chicago. The Packers are just 4-8 on the season and the Bears are 3-9 and on a five-game losing streak. Both teams have ailing quarterbacks and look closer to one of the top picks than a playoff berth and seem to be playing mostly for pride at the moment. Aaron Rodgers had to leave last week's game against the Eagles due to a rib injury but says he will be on the field on Sunday. Justin Fields of the Bears missed last week's game due to a separated shoulder and his status is still up in the air.

The Packers will still be looking to continue their dominance over the rival Bears and pick up the season sweep on Sunday. They beat the bears 27-10 way back in week two for their first win of the year.

The Bears lost that game but won the next week to start the season 2-1, but it has been downhill since.

Fields has played well and the future looks bright, but the defense has really struggled and has given up at least 27 points in each of their last five games.
